The Opportunity
Williams International has an exciting opportunity for an A&T Specialist to join our team.
The A&T Specialist will be working within a team environment, the Cell Specialist will have responsibility for conducting the visual inspection of engine hardware for damage, defects and wear both prior to and following engine test. Must display effective interaction with team members, customer and all levels of management.
Additionally, the A&T Specialist:
Conducts the visual inspection of engine hardware for damage, defects and wear both prior to and following engine test. Record any findings on the applicable forms.
Maintain accurate and reliable documentation.
Participate in establishing assembly methods, including tooling and planning.
Performs any necessary rework of engine hardware.
Communicate change of shift requirements to ensure team members receive accurate and reliable information and documentation.
Clean, organize and maintain cellular manufacturing work area in accordance with established standards.
Ensure the continuous flow of materials and parts through the Cell.
Adhere to all safety standards and regulations.
Participate in the training and development of other Cellular Assembly & Test Associates to promote the continuous quality improvement of Assembly & Test operations.
Strive to accomplish team goals and enhance the quality of delivered engines.
